The burial-place of Emperor Ferdinand II is a combination of mausoleum (the cupola at the right side) and a church named Katharinenkirche. Wery beautiful. It is monumental sacral and representative..... more

Really great and historical place, it really represents Austro-Hungarian monarchy and theirs power back then. Visitor can see old flags on the ceiling that represent Austria and minor states in their empire. Mausoleum is story for itself in the same time is cool and scary place to be, but I loved this place my recommendations to visit it.
